Moraga is a beautiful town nestled in the East Bay region of the San Francisco Bay Area in California. With a population of approximately 17,000 residents, Moraga is known for its picturesque landscapes, small town charm, and strong sense of community.

The town is surrounded by lush green hills, providing residents and visitors with stunning views and ample opportunities for outdoor activities. The Moraga Commons Park is a popular spot for picnics, community events, and outdoor concerts during the summer months. The nearby Lafayette Reservoir offers hiking trails, fishing, and boating, making it a favorite destination for outdoor enthusiasts.

In addition to its natural beauty, Moraga also offers a variety of cultural and recreational attractions. The town is home to the Hearst Art Gallery, which showcases a diverse collection of art and artifacts from around the world. The Moraga Country Club provides residents with a private golf course, swimming pool, and tennis courts. There are also several local wineries and breweries in the area, making it a great destination for wine and beer aficionados.

Moraga has a strong sense of community, with a number of community events and festivals held throughout the year. The Moraga Community Faire, held in the fall, is a popular event featuring live music, food vendors, and activities for all ages. The annual Fourth of July celebration is another beloved tradition, with a parade, fireworks, and a community picnic.

The town also boasts excellent schools, making it an attractive place for families to settle down. The Moraga School District is known for its high-performing schools, and the town is also home to Saint Mary’s College of California, a private liberal arts college.

Overall, Moraga offers a high quality of life for its residents, with a strong sense of community, natural beauty, and a variety of recreational and cultural attractions. It’s no wonder that Moraga is considered one of the best places to live in the Bay Area.
